Isaiah chapter 45 introduces God's anointed servant, Cyrus, who will play a pivotal role in the restoration of Israel. The chapter begins with a proclamation that God has chosen Cyrus to fulfill His purposes, even though he does not know Him. This prophecy emphasizes God's sovereignty over history, as He uses a foreign king to bring about the return of His people from exile. The imagery of opening doors and leveling mountains symbolizes the ease with which God will accomplish His plans. As the chapter unfolds, the promise of restoration for Israel is reiterated, assuring the people that God will gather them and bless them. This chapter serves as a powerful reminder of God's faithfulness to His covenant and His ability to work through unexpected means to fulfill His promises.
